Immigrants from Eastern Europe vs Zimbabwean Ambulatory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 475,636,404 people shows a very strong posit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Eastern Europe and percentage of population with ambulatory dis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.811 and weighted average of 6.0%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 69,187,176 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of Zimbabweans and percentage of population with ambulatory dis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.539 and weighted average of 5.4%, a difference of 11.1%.
